How they compare

Cyprus currently reports 34.16 kg/ha against 33.92 kg/ha in Jamaica, a difference of 0.24 kg/ha.

The two have swapped places 1 time across 63 shared years of data; in 1961 it was Jamaica ahead.

Cyprus ranks 61st and Jamaica ranks 62nd of 200 countries.

Across the 7 decades both report, Cyprus averaged higher in 4 and Jamaica in 3.

Head to head by decade

Decade Cyprus Jamaica Difference Ahead
1960s 2.68 kg/ha 13.9 kg/ha 11.22 kg/ha Jamaica
1970s 9.44 kg/ha 22.68 kg/ha 13.24 kg/ha Jamaica
1980s 19.96 kg/ha 26.73 kg/ha 6.78 kg/ha Jamaica
1990s 37.55 kg/ha 22.35 kg/ha 15.2 kg/ha Cyprus
2000s 47.02 kg/ha 27.12 kg/ha 19.89 kg/ha Cyprus
2010s 47.5 kg/ha 33.63 kg/ha 13.87 kg/ha Cyprus
2020s 39.62 kg/ha 33.99 kg/ha 5.63 kg/ha Cyprus

Averages of every year both report within each decade.

The Cropland Nutrient balance domain contains information on the flows of nitrogen, phosphorus, and potassium from mineral fertilizer, manure applied, atmospheric deposition, crop removal, and biological fixation over cropland and per unit area of cropland. The flows are aggregated to total inputs and total outputs, from which the overall nutrient balance and nutrient use efficiency on cropland are calculated. Statistics are disseminated in units of tonnes and in kg/ha, as appropriate. Nutrient use efficiency is expressed as a fraction (%).
